Keith McCutchen piano Previously a member of the Appalachian State University faculty, Keith McCutchen is a pianist, composer and conductor at Kentucky State University. His expertise lies in the arrangement and performance of African American spirituals, as well as traditional and contemporary gospel music. His works have been commissioned by the Des Moines Community Orchestra and St. Olaf Choir, and he has performed and lectured with NEA Jazz Masters composer . In 2013, McCutchen’s Jazz Vespers for Chorus, Soloist, Orchestra and Jazz Quintet premiered in Curitiba, Brazil.
